alexa_media_player: Captcha not visibile: expire too quickly

Describe the bug I was asked for relogin (after many weeks) and this time I was asked to enter the code from captcha, but the image is not visible. I restarted HA in the hope to get a new one, but still nothing.

If I click on the broken image I get the response below: expired.

To Reproduce Steps to reproduce the behavior:

  1. Follow relogin request

Expected behavior Would be possible to add a button to request a new one ?

Screenshots image

System details

  • Home-assistant (version): 2021.3.3
  • Hassio (Yes/No): No
  • alexa_media (version from or HA startup): v3.8.4
  • alexapy (version from pip show alexapy or HA startup):
  • Amazon 2FA is enabled (y/n). We will not debug login issues if unanswered: yes

Logs Please provide logs. We’ll be most likely asking for them anyway.

Additional context


Thanks. I’ll check on that one. Next release should have the new translations.

That’s because it wasn’t translated. I’ll remove the key but someone needs to translate that. If you’d like to, please check the wiki for how to sign up.

Thx for the suggestion, I fixed the issue.


  • send a casual code (as you don’t see the image)
  • send the right code for 3 times on 3 different images
  • asked to enter 2FA code
  • auth flow successfully completed

Hope it helps all the other with same issue.